Python: a origem do nome

Guilherme Lima
Guilherme Lima

Compartilhe

Introdução: "Python" — a origem do nome

Por que uma das linguagens de programação mais amada no mundo tem esse nome e qual a origem dele? Tem relação com algum tipo de cobra? Descubra isso e muito mais neste artigo!

Imersão Dados com Python da Alura: inscrições abertas para 5 aulas gratuitas sobre análise de dados e criação de dashboards interativos.

Um pouco de história

Guido Van Rossum criou o Python em 1989. Ele trabalhava no Centrum Voor Wiskunde en Informatica no início dos anos 1980, e seu trabalho era implementar a linguagem de programação conhecida como ABC.

Durante o final dos anos 1980, enquanto ainda estava no CWI, ele começou a procurar por uma linguagem de script que tivesse sintaxe semelhante ao ABC, mas que tivesse acesso às chamadas de sistema do Amoeba. Após procurar e não encontrar nenhuma linguagem que atendesse às suas necessidades, Rossum decidiu projetar uma linguagem de script simples que pudesse superar as inadequações do ABC.
No final da década de 1980, Rossum começou a desenvolver o novo script, e em 1991, lançou a versão de abertura da linguagem de programação. Esta primeira versão tinha um sistema de módulo Modula-3, linguagem que foi posteriormente denominada “Python”.

Certo, mas de onde vem esse nome?

Muitas pessoas costumam pensar que o nome Python tem origem em um tipo de cobra, já que o logotipo do Python mostra a imagem de uma cobra azul e amarela.

gif do logo da linguagem de programação python #inset

No entanto, a verdadeira história por trás da nomenclatura é um pouco diferente.

Na década de 1970, a BBC tinha um programa de TV popular do qual van Rossum era um grande fã chamado Fly Circus de Monty Python, ou apenas Monty Python para os íntimos.

Assim, quando desenvolveu a linguagem, ele pensou que precisava de um nome que fosse curto, único e um pouco misterioso, e por algum motivo que só ele conhecia, decidiu chamar o projeto de "Python".

homem saindo de uma loja #inset

A série está disponível na Netflix.

E se você fosse criar sua própria linguagem de programação, qual nome daria? Faria uma homenagem a sua série, jogo ou filme favorito?

No nosso curso de python, que é uma formação completa, entramos também em outras curiosidades da linguagem e sua história, pois a comunidade é muito forte e toma decisões importantes.

Quer aprender Python e dar os primeiros passos na área de dados com projetos reais e de forma gratuita?

Participe da Imersão Dados com Python, uma jornada prática e gratuita para quem quer aprender Python do zero, explorar bibliotecas como Pandas e criar dashboards interativos com propósito e direção. São quatro aulas gratuitas, de 05 a 08 de agosto 2025.

Faça sua inscrição gratuita na página oficial da Imersão Dados com Python até o dia 05 de agosto e prepare-se para mergulhar no mundo dos dados enquanto coloca a mão na massa em um projeto real.

Cada aula vai te levar a um novo nível de entendimento, com foco total em prática e aplicação real.

  • Conteúdo direto ao ponto: quatro aulas práticas para você aprender análise, limpeza e visualização de dados com Python.
  • Dashboard interativo: crie seu próprio dashboard e compartilhe com o mundo.
  • Masterclass introdutória: você terá acesso antecipado a uma aula introdutória sobre Python para começar seu mergulho e aproveitar ao máximo a imersão.
  • Certificado da Alura: ao concluir todas as aulas, você garante seu certificado de participação para impulsionar seu currículo.

Para quem é a Imersão Dados com Python?

A Imersão é ideal para quem quer dar os primeiros passos em dados e é:

  • Iniciante em Python e análise de dados e quer aprender com um projeto prático
  • Profissional da área em busca de aprimorar suas habilidades
  • Profissional em transição de carreira que quer mergulhar em dados

Conclusão

Atualmente, o Python é uma tendência mundial no mundo das pessoas que desenvolvem, já que pode ser aplicado em diferentes cenários, como: Data Science, aplicações web, desenvolvimento Back-End, criação de jogos e scripts.

Quer aprender mais sobre Python? Veja:

Guilherme Lima
Guilherme Lima

Guilherme é desenvolvedor de software formado em Sistemas de Informação e possui experiência em programação usando diferentes tecnologias como Python, Javascript e Go. Criador de mais de 30 cursos de diferentes áreas da plataforma com foco no treinamento de profissionais de TI, como Data Science, Python para web com Django e Django Rest, jogos com Javascript, Infraestrutura como código com Terraform e Ansible, Orientação a Objetos com Go. Além disso, é um dos instrutores da Imersão Dev da Alura.

Veja outros artigos sobre Programação